However, the cloud is now entering a new phase of evolution.
Artificial Intelligence (AI) is no longer just another workload running on cloud infrastructure. Instead, AI is becoming deeply integrated into the cloud itself, transforming how cloud platforms operate, optimize resources, secure applications, automate infrastructure, and support decision-making.
This new paradigm is known as the AI-Native Cloud.
Unlike traditional cloud environments that require administrators and developers to manually configure infrastructure, monitor performance, detect security threats, and optimize costs, AI-native cloud platforms continuously analyze massive volumes of operational data to automate many of these tasks. They can predict failures before they occur, allocate resources intelligently, optimize energy consumption, strengthen cybersecurity, automate deployments, detect anomalies, and even recommend architectural improvements.
The AI-native cloud represents more than an incremental improvement—it marks the next major evolution of cloud computing.

The Evolution of Cloud Computing
Cloud technology has progressed through several major stages.
Physical Infrastructure
Organizations maintained on-premises servers.
Virtualization
Virtual machines improved hardware utilization.
Public Cloud
Cloud providers delivered scalable computing resources.
Cloud-Native Applications
Microservices, containers, Kubernetes, and DevOps transformed application development.
AI-Native Cloud
Artificial Intelligence now enhances every layer of cloud infrastructure.
Each stage has improved efficiency, agility, and innovation.
What Is AI-Native Cloud?
An AI-native cloud is a cloud environment where Artificial Intelligence is built into the core infrastructure rather than operating as a separate service.
AI continuously supports:
- Infrastructure management
- Resource optimization
- Security monitoring
- Cost management
- Automation
- Performance tuning
- Predictive maintenance
Instead of reacting to issues, the cloud becomes proactive and intelligent.

Self-Healing Infrastructure
One of the defining characteristics of AI-native cloud is self-healing infrastructure.
AI can automatically:
- Restart failed services
- Replace unhealthy containers
- Recover workloads
- Rebalance traffic
- Restore system stability
This minimizes service interruptions.

Kubernetes Meets Artificial Intelligence
Kubernetes has become the standard platform for container orchestration.
AI enhances Kubernetes by:
- Predicting workload demands
- Optimizing scheduling
- Detecting unhealthy clusters
- Managing autoscaling
- Improving resource efficiency
Containerized applications become more resilient.

Intelligent Monitoring
Traditional monitoring generates thousands of alerts.
AI-native monitoring platforms:
- Prioritize incidents
- Eliminate false positives
- Identify root causes
- Recommend corrective actions
Engineers focus on meaningful issues.
